AdBlock vs. New Outlook.com Auto Populate

Posted: Fri Feb 22, 2013 8:48 am
by GammaRae
Version 2.2.3
Browser: Firefox 19.0
Vista

Upgraded to the new hotmail Outlook.com interface and with AdBlock Plus enabled the inbox auto populate feature is inoperable. Confirmed it does auto populate with ABP disabled.

Does it work if you add this exception filter to Adblock Plus?

Code: Select all

@@||msads.net/adbar/products/*/adbar.js$domain=mail.live.com

Re: AdBlock vs. New Outlook.com Auto Populate

Posted: Wed Feb 27, 2013 4:54 am
by GammaRae
Yes it does. :D Thank you!
